## Incremental rebuilds — quick tour

Welcome aboard! Our static site, Lanternfold, doesn't rebuild everything on each publish. The Quickset worker watches the content queue and rebuilds only pages whose source hash changed, plus anything in their dependency graph. If a rebuild stalls, check the worker logs first — nine times out of ten it's a stuck lock, and clearing it is safe. Full rebuilds are a last resort and take about forty minutes. The worker reads its settings from the block below.

settings of yajof-yajog:
wenix:
  log_level: info
  metrics_host: metrics.wenix.lumiclabs.internal
  pin: 4766
  pool_size: 8

Welcome to the Marisol tide-table widget team. Releases go out Tuesdays after the Coveport data feed refreshes. The widget signs its builds with a sealed key held in the Lunefall vault. Before cutting a release, unseal the vault; at the prompt, enter the recovery passphrase provided below.

vault phrase of kaduf-baweg = norael-julox-raleth-wenok-eliir-ulamir-ulair-norwyn-rusion

Q3 Planning Note — Sales Leads

Quick update, team: the joint venture talks with Brindlecote Foods are moving faster than expected. If it lands, we'd co-brand the Orchard Line range and split territory along the Vessmore corridor. Keep pipeline forecasts conservative until the deal closes — no customer conversations about it yet, please. Margins should improve once shared logistics kick in. Here's the part you need to keep strictly to yourselves.

confidential, bawig-bafog: Only 30 of the 496 pilot accounts renewed Lammir, so a churn review is set for May 8. Kelionax Systems is in early talks to buy Noririx Foods for about $76.9 million.